Understanding 45ft Shipping Container Dimensions
Shipping containers are necessary elements of global trade, working as a safe and effective way to transport products around the world. Amongst the various container sizes available, the 45ft shipping container stands out due to its prolonged length and versatility. This post looks into the dimensions, requirements, and usages of the 45ft shipping container, while also attending to frequently asked questions and supplying a comprehensive breakdown of its advantages.

Key Specifications Explained
- Length: At 45 Feet Container feet long, these containers supply extra space for larger or bulkier cargo.
- Width: The standard width of 8 feet makes them ideal for a variety of transportation requirements while still working with the majority of shipping and port facilities.
- Height: The high cube version offers an extra foot of height, providing much more volume for cargo.
- Internal Dimensions: It's crucial to think about internal dimensions as they figure out the actual usable space offered for storing products.
- Capacity: This refers to how much space there is inside the container, important for planning deliveries and comprehending what can fit within.
- Weight and Maximum Payload: Shipping containers are subject to rigorous weight limitations, which need to be factored into logistics to prevent charges.
Benefits of Using a 45ft Shipping Container
The 45ft shipping container provides a number of benefits, making it an attractive choice for shipping and storage:
- Increased Capacity: With a longer length, these containers can hold more items than standard-sized containers.
- Versatility: Suitable for various types of cargo, consisting of heavy equipment, furniture, or multiple smaller shipments.
- Cost-Effective: Utilizing a single bigger container can typically be more cost-effective than shipping multiple smaller containers.
- Safe Transport: Made from resilient steel, these containers provide exceptional defense against the elements and potential theft.
- Transportation Flexibility: They can be transported across land, sea, or rail, making them a flexible option for incorporated logistics.
Common Uses
The 45ft shipping container is used in multiple industries and applications, consisting of:
- Commercial Shipping: Ideal for services that need to transfer bulk products.
- Building and construction: Can function as momentary storage websites for tools and materials.
- Mobile Offices: Often repurposed for onsite administrative jobs or website management.
- Event Storage: Useful for storing equipment at festivals, fairs, and other big events.
- Momentary Housing: They can be converted into habitable spaces for emergency housing or modern-urban living.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. What is the difference between a basic and a high cube 45ft shipping container?
A standard 45ft container stands at 8.5 feet in height, while a high cube 45ft container deals an additional foot of height (9.5 feet), permitting for greater internal capacity.
2. How much does a 45ft shipping container weigh?
A standard 45ft shipping container weighs around 8,500 pounds (3,856 kg), whereas a high cube variation can weigh around 9,800 pounds (4,450 kg).
3. What is the optimum weight I can load into a 45ft shipping container?
The optimum payload for a standard 45ft container is typically around 28,000 pounds (12,700 kg) and around 29,000 pounds (13,200 kg) for high cube variations.
4. Do 45ft shipping containers come with various door types?
Yes, 45ft containers can come with basic cargo doors at one end, or they can be configured with numerous entry points or side doors for simple loading and unloading.
5. Can I modify a 45ft shipping container for my specific requirements?
Yes, shipping containers are highly adjustable. They can be modified to end up being mobile workplaces, workshops, living areas, or even cooled systems.
